Material Matters: Why Silicone Outperforms the Rest
When it comes to protective gloves, not all materials are created equal. Latex and rubber gloves may offer decent grip and water resistance, but they often fall short in key areas like heat tolerance and allergen concerns. Silicone stands apart with its exceptional thermal resistance, capable of withstanding temperatures up to 450°F (232°C) without melting or deforming. It’s also hypoallergenic, making it a safe choice for those with sensitive skin. Unlike traditional gloves that degrade over time, silicone maintains its shape and performance through repeated use, offering long-term value and reliability.

What to Look for When Choosing the Right Silicone Gloves
Not all silicone gloves are created equal, so it's important to know what to look for before purchasing. Thickness plays a big role in heat protection — thicker gloves offer more insulation but may sacrifice some flexibility. The texture of the glove's surface also affects grip, with deeper grooves providing better traction on wet or oily surfaces. Additionally, look for gloves that are FDA certified for food safety and free from harmful chemicals. Finally, make sure to choose the right size for your hand to ensure both comfort and performance.
